Why, where and how to celebrate Mother’s Day
There Mother’s Day It is celebrated thanks to the initiative of the social activist Anna Jarvis who wanted her as a recurrence to celebrate her mother. Officially obtained recognition in the United States in 1914 by President Wilson. Anna lost her mother in 1905 and since then a struggle began to see the maternal figure recognized with a dedicated day. Once he achieved his goal he continued to fight against the marketing of the party.
You will wonder why the Second Sunday of May as a date to celebrate the anniversary. The motivation would seem symbolically connected to the spring period characterized by rebirth, awakening and therefore connected to motherhood. In fact, Mother’s Day has its roots in Roman celebrations dedicated to the goddess Rea, a symbol of the earth, nature, abundance and fertility. In the Catholic religion Maggio is also the month dedicated to the celebration of Mary, Mother of Jesus, with the recitation of the Rosary (literally a collection of roses).
However, the date is not universal. In Norway it is celebrated in February, in Argentina in October, in Russia and Serbia coincides with the International Women’s Day (8 March), while in France normally coincides with the last Sunday of May or the first of June.
The mode of celebrating mothers seems to be common in the different countries of the world. Tickets, gifts, small thoughts, flowers with the squad to make it the master, moments of family sharing with lunches or dinners. Public ceremonies with concerts or shows are also organized in some countries.
Mothers and children: psychological implications of the relationship
In the community of psychologists on the occasion of Mother’s Day, ironic cartoons turn that celebrate the main source of turnover. On the one hand, this anecdote underlines a series of prejudices and errors of psychology who have unjustly guilty the maternal figure, on the other the importance that the maternal relationship is for psychological development. Since conception and pregnancy, a somatic, psychic and emotional bond that has no equal. Also for this reason, although it is not the only one, the mother is often considered the main caregiver. He therefore plays a decisive role in the development of the attachment bond. Safe base and support for exploration, but also fundamental influence for the construction of one’s identity. Other important functions performed by the mother are those of listening, emotional tuning (see for example the works of Schore (2008)), cognitive stimulation. A reflection can be done on the question relating to gender roles. In fact, it is undeniable that there are specific expectations socially that often rigidly draw the profile of the woman-moamma. The ideal of woman who deals with children is in fact still particularly widespread and often influences the professional choices of women who want to become mothers (greater access to part -time jobs, greater risk of not seeing fixed -term contracts renewed, greater precariousness at an economic level). Politically it can certainly be done more to encourage the choice of parenting also through the extension of the possibility of accessing periods of leave for the fathers.
